Full MOT History
Checking the history for this 1997 Renault Trafic (R415 BDL), we found 5 MOT results in the period of April 2024 to June 2026.
Historically, this vehicle has passed 60% of its MOT tests, totaling 3 passes against 2 fails. While not perfect, the history shows a relatively typical pattern of MOT passes and fails.
The most commonly flagged areas across all MOT tests are: Lighting (3 issues), Steering (3 issues), Exhaust & Emissions (1 issue). These areas are worth paying attention to when inspecting this vehicle.
There are 2 advisory notices in the MOT history. Advisories are not failures but indicate areas that may need attention in the future.
A total of 3 failure items have been recorded across all tests. Recent failure items include: “Offside Steering rack gaiter missing or no longer prevents the ingress of dirt STEERING RACK BOOT IS SPLIT AND LEAKING (”; “Offside Steering rack gaiter missing or no longer prevents the ingress of dirt (2.1.3 (g) (ii))”; “Nearside Steering rack gaiter missing or no longer prevents the ingress of dirt (2.1.3 (g) (ii))”.

Our Verdict
Proceed with significant caution unless a thorough mechanical inspection can be performed. While the mileage is impressively low for its age, the history of steering- issues and corrosion suggests a vehicle that requires diligent maintenance.
The primary focus for any buyer should be the steering system. This vehicle has failed MOTs for split steering rack gaiters multiple times (2024 and 2026), indicating a recurring issue. Ensure the steering rack itself has been properly serviced and not just patched, as a full replacement can be costly. You should also ask for a full service history to verify if the 2.2L petrol engine has been maintained regularly despite the low mileage.
Check the bodywork for rust. The MOT records specifically note corrosion on the front panel, suspension mountings, and underbody. Given the age of a 1997 registration, ensure that the structural integrity is not compromised by deep rust. Test all electrical components, as the vehicle has a history of inoperative indicators, hazard lights, and fog lamps failing during MOT tests.
